Disney Using AI to Grow Its $16 Billion ESPN Business

SportsCenter was ESPN’s flagship present; its first episode aired when the community launched in September 1979. Now Disney, which owns 80% of ESPN, is taking its oldest providing and including AI to its sports activities information, recaps, and analyses to be a magnet for a youthful streaming era.

ESPN chairperson Jimmy Pitaro said Wednesday that SportsCenter would turn into its personal app for the primary time subsequent yr.

The tech will be capable to match content material to the pursuits of every viewer and “clearly, assist considerably,” in terms of personalizing the app, producing clips, and narrating them, Pitaro mentioned.

ESPN is already utilizing AI to relate investigative information. Pitaro mentioned he listens to those AI-spoken items on his commute.

The transfer is a part of a broader technique to adapt to altering viewership tastes. Over 40% of tv utilization in June and a record-high 41.4% in July, was from streaming, in keeping with Nielsen experiences. In distinction, cable and broadcast accounted for round 26% and 20% of complete TV viewership, respectively, in July.

Now that the legacy sports activities community is confronted with rising curiosity in streaming, ESPN is amplifying it by means of its social media presence.

“We have to arrange this firm to be related for the following era of sports activities followers,” ESPN’s content material president Burke Magnus mentioned on Wednesday.

Pitaro grew to become ESPN chairman in February 2023 and is now considered one of 4 Disney executives within the operating to exchange CEO Bob Iger in 2026. ESPN introduced in $16 billion in income for Disney in 2022.
